Eat Drink RI presents Aphrodisia at The Drawing Room – An Evening of Oysters, Beer & Chocolate

by David Dadekian February 2, 2015
written by David Dadekian



UPDATE: Due to repeated snowstorms and rescheduling events, we regretfully have to cancel Thursday’s Aphrodisia event. We appreciate your interest. Check the Events page for information on the February 13th Shuckolate event at Bottles in Providence.

Eat Drink RI presents Aphrodisia at The Drawing Room - An Evening of Oysters, Beer & ChocolateJoin Rhode Island’s own Foolproof Brewing Company of Pawtucket, Garrison Confections of Central Falls and Walrus and Carpenter Oysters of Charlestown for Aphrodisia, a pre-Valentine’s Day sampling at The Drawing Room in Providence on Thursday, February 12th from 7 – 10 p.m.

These three local food and drink companies recently collaborated on a limited edition, seasonal beer release called Shuckolate, a chocolate oyster stout that they’ll be sampling at the event along with other items.

Your $20 admission to the event ($25 admission at the door) will include:

  • three freshly shucked oysters from Walrus and Carpenter
  • a flight of your choice of three Foolproof Brewing Company beers: Shuckolate, Backyahd IPA and La Ferme Urbaine (flight is three 4 oz. pours)
  • two-piece box of Garrison Confections chocolate

There will also be music, a create-your-own handmade Valentine’s Station and a Valentine’s Day Photo Booth.

In addition to the samples available with your admission, guests will be able to additionally purchase the following for $5 each: three freshly-shucked oysters, or a flight of 3 bonbons, or handcrafted hot chocolate.

Also at the event, Walrus and Carpenter Oysters will be offering oysters harvested that day for sale to take home for your Valentine’s Day (or otherwise) pleasure: 25 for $30, 50 for $60, or 100 for $100. Garrison Confections will be selling boxes of chocolates from the 14th Annual Legendary Lovers Collection: 12 for $25 and 24 for $45.

Help the Central Falls Chess Team Get to the 2013 Supernationals and Win Chocolate from Garrison Confections

by David Dadekian March 26, 2013
written by David Dadekian
Central Falls Chess Team

Central Falls Chess Team

Beginning Wednesday, March 27 you can register to play in an online chess tournament, with prizes from world-class chocolate producer Garrison Confections, all to benefit the Central Falls Chess Team. The registration fees and other donations will be used to send the team to the 2013 Supernationals.

The Central Falls Chess Team has won 11 State High School and 12 State Middle School Championships in the past 13 years. They have attended 6 national tournaments, scoring in the top 10 each time they’ve competed. The Supernationals are held every four years and are in Nashville, Tennessee from April 5th to 7th and the Central Falls team needs your help to get there.

From the Garrison Confections registration page:

Sign up to play in our ONLINE Tournament to help send them back this year!

The rules are fairly basic:

  • $25 entry fee — 100% of proceeds goes directly to team
  • All matches are played ONLINE and need to be completed within 48 hrs of scheduled time.
  • Winners of each match move on in the tournament. Loser is out.
  • WINNER of tournament will receive FOUR $125 Chocolate Gift Baskets courtesy of Garrison Confections
  • There will also be a random drawing from ALL entrants and donators for a 24 piece Seasonal Collection valued at $42 from Garrison Collections

Garrison Confections is Andrew Shotts line of artisanal chocolates, based in Central Falls. Shotts also gave back to Central Falls last year during Mike Ritz’s Save Chocolateville campaign. Sign up here to play chess or just make a donation to the Central Falls Chess Team.

Save Chocolateville chocolate bar to raise funds for Central Falls

by David Dadekian February 3, 2012
written by David Dadekian

ChocolatevilleMike Ritz was concerned about Central Falls. The smallest city in the smallest state has been in receivership for almost two years and filed for bankruptcy last August. Ritz was trying to come up with a fundraiser for the economically depressed city when he came upon chocolate.

Turns out, in the late 18th and early 19th centuries, Central Falls was the regional center for chocolate manufacturing and was colloquially known as “Chocolateville.” Ritz knew that one of the country’s best chocolatiers, Andrew Shotts, had set up his Garrison Confections factory in Central Falls a few years ago so Ritz contacted Shotts to see about creating the Save Chocolateville dark chocolate bar.

Initially Ritz was using the bar to raise awareness, handing them out while dressed in a Willy Wonka-esque outfit, but as the project took shape it was quickly apparent that the 3.5 oz. high-quality dark chocolate bar could be sold to the public to raise funds. Bonnie Frechette, Marketing Team Leader at Whole Foods Market University Heights said she saw Ritz’s Willy Wonka photos posted online and “thought it would be a great idea to sell the bar to raise money.”

Mike Ritz as Willy Wonka

Mike Ritz as Willy Wonka

Part of Frechette’s mission at Whole Foods Market is to support the community. She said, “We found a way to make it work in a short time frame because we were going into the biggest chocolate holiday of the year [Valentine’s Day].” The bar is being sold as a complete donation—100% of the proceeds collected by Whole Foods Market will be going to Save Chocolateville to go to children in need in Central Falls.

The bars will be on sale beginning Tuesday, February 7. Frechette said she was interested “to see what the community reaction is. If it goes well perhaps that gives Mike & Drew the opportunity to make it a regular product.” Frechette plans on the bar selling at the store through Easter.

Ritz’s Chocolateville web site calls the Save Chocolateville initiative “a localized call-to-action . . . a modern day ‘barn raising’ . . . a collaborative, inside-outside effort to resurrect the spirit of ingenuity and community. The impact of revitalizing Chocolateville will be felt far beyond the city’s borders, removing the financial burden on the state, empowering the people of Central Falls, and doing the ‘greatest good for the greatest number.'”

Purchasing the chocolate bar is an easy (and delicious) way to support the initiative. In addition to being on sale at Whole Foods Market University Heights through Easter, Save Chocolateville will have a table set up at the I HEART PROVIDENCE event and will be highlighted at Whole Foods Market’s annual Chocolate Fest!
